Unskilled, female workers in Indonesia face many risks of being exploited and are vulnerable to modern-day slavery when they are employed overseas in locations away from their place of origin. Risks are especially large because of the existence of unscrupulous intermediaries who often play a key role in recruitment and placement. Brokers and recruiters prioritize profit at the expense of workers’ welfare, lack accountability and do not guarantee the best outcomes of migrant work. Workers often find themselves in debt to brokers and recruiters and deceived into work they did not agree to do whilst being underpaid.
